본문 바로가기
Python/데이터 분석

[Python] Pandas의 pivot_table

by 빵으니 2020. 7. 20.

pivot(), pd.pivot_table()

- 데이터의 재구조화를 위해 사용할 수 있는 Python pandas의 함수 중 하나

 

* 분석을 하다보면 원본 데이터의 구조가 분석 기법에 맞지 않아 행과 열의 위치를 바꾼다거나, 특정 요인에 따라 집계를 해서 구조를 바꾸어주어야 하는 경우가 있다. 이를 데이터 재구조화(reshaping data)라고 함

 

  (1) 데이터 재구조화 : data.pivot(index, columns, values)

  (2) 데이터 재구조화 : pd.pivot_table(data, index, columns, values, aggfunc)

# pivot_table 만 잘 익혀놔도 유용하게 쓸 수 있다

 

참고 블로그)

https://rfriend.tistory.com/275

 

 

[Python pandas] 데이터 재구조화 (reshaping) : data.pivot(), pd.pivot_table(data)

분석을 하다 보면 원본 데이터의 구조가 분석 기법에 맞지 않아서 행과 열의 위치를 바꾼다거나, 특정 요인에 따라 집계를 해서 구조를 바꿔주어야 하는 경우가 있습니다. 이번 포스팅부터는 이

rfriend.tistory.com


jupyter notebook 으로 공부한 파일

Pandas2- pivot_table.html
0.31MB

 

댓글